Energy Use of Fine Grinding in Mineral Processing ...

The smallest ball size typically charged into ball mills and tower mills is ½ inch (12.5 mm), although media diameters as small as 6 mm have been used industrially in Vertimills. Grinding Circuit Overload - Grinding & Classification ...

If you need to add water to the feed end of your ball mill to control the density, by all means do so, but make sure you decrease water addition by an equal or greater amount elsewhere in the circuit (e.g. SAG feed or cyclone feed) or the overload will continue to escalate once the immediate benefits are overtaken by increased circulating load.

Process control challenges and opportunities in mineral ...

Grinding is often finished with a ball mill, which differs from a SAG mill, as it relies on the steel alone for grinding. A SAG mill may have 10% steel where a ball mill will typically have 30%. Classification is normally carried out in hydro cyclones with the product feeding either a …

Ball Mill Operation -Grinding Circuit Startup & Shutdown ...

The grinding circuit operator must ensure that the ball mill runs properly loaded and gives the correct ore grind. A major practical indication of mill loading is the sound made by the mill. A properly loaded mill will have a deep rhythmic roar, while an under loaded mill will have a metallic rattling type noise and an overloaded mill will be quite silent.
